Table 5.
Fatty acid profile in longissimus dorsi muscle of Xiangcun black finishing pigs fed the diets with various levels of mulberry powder (%, dry matter basis).
Item | Mulberry inclusion level, % |
SEM |
P-value |
||||||
---|---|---|---|---|---|---|---|---|---|
0 | 3 | 6 | 9 | 12 | ANOVA | Linear | Quadratic | ||
Fatty acid composition | |||||||||
C14:0 | 1.63ab | 1.68a | 1.59abc | 1.51bc | 1.43c | 0.05 | 0.02 | <0.01 | <0.01 |
C16:0 | 28.81a | 28.44ab | 27.84abc | 27.00bc | 26.38c | 0.51 | 0.01 | <0.01 | <0.01 |
C16:1 | 4.08 | 4.07 | 4.01 | 3.51 | 3.60 | 0.19 | 0.10 | 0.01 | 0.05 |
C17:0 | 0.20c | 0.22bc | 0.25abc | 0.29a | 0.27ab | 0.02 | 0.01 | <0.01 | <0.01 |
C18:0 | 13.98 | 13.25 | 13.91 | 13.67 | 12.86 | 0.41 | 0.27 | 0.16 | 0.30 |
C18:1 | 41.36 | 42.4 | 41.69 | 42.57 | 42.92 | 0.88 | 0.71 | 0.23 | 0.49 |
C18:2n-6 | 7.10c | 7.35bc | 7.89bc | 8.51ab | 9.23a | 0.43 | 0.01 | <0.01 | <0.01 |
C20:0 | 0.21 | 0.19 | 0.20 | 0.19 | 0.19 | 0.01 | 0.66 | 0.22 | 0.44 |
C20:1 | 0.96a | 0.68ab | 0.83ab | 0.93a | 0.61b | 0.10 | 0.07 | 0.18 | 0.39 |
C18:3n-3 | 0.51b | 0.49b | 0.57b | 0.90a | 0.85a | 0.09 | <0.01 | <0.01 | <0.01 |
C20:3n-6 | 0.21b | 0.22b | 0.24ab | 0.23b | 0.30a | 0.02 | 0.07 | 0.01 | 0.03 |
C20:4n-6 | 1.21b | 1.24b | 1.26b | 1.14b | 1.79a | 0.14 | 0.02 | 0.04 | 0.02 |
Partial sums of fatty acids | |||||||||
SFA | 44.83a | 43.79a | 43.78a | 42.66ab | 41.13b | 0.77 | 0.02 | <0.01 | <0.01 |
MUFA | 46.40 | 47.15 | 46.53 | 47.01 | 47.13 | 0.83 | 0.95 | 0.60 | 0.87 |
PUFA | 9.03b | 9.30b | 9.97b | 10.78ab | 12.17a | 0.59 | <0.01 | <0.01 | <0.01 |
PUFA:SFA ratio | 0.20c | 0.21bc | 0.23bc | 0.25ab | 0.30a | 0.02 | <0.01 | <0.01 | <0.01 |
∑n-6:∑n-3 ratio | 16.86ab | 18.48a | 18.02a | 11.76b | 16.08ab | 1.74 | 0.07 | 0.16 | 0.38 |
Indices | |||||||||
h:H ratio1 | 1.66c | 1.72bc | 1.76bc | 1.88ab | 1.99a | 0.06 | <0.01 | <0.01 | <0.01 |
AI2 | 0.64a | 0.63ab | 0.61ab | 0.57bc | 0.54c | 0.02 | <0.01 | <0.01 | <0.01 |
TI3 | 1.53a | 1.48ab | 1.46ab | 1.36bc | 1.29c | 0.05 | <0.01 | <0.01 | <0.01 |
SFA = saturated fatty acids; MUFA = monounsaturated fatty acids; PUFA = polyunsaturated fatty acids; h:H ratio = hypocholesterolaemic-to-hypercholesterolaemic fatty acids ratio; AI = atherogenicity index; TI = thrombogenicity index.
a, b, c Within a row, values with different superscript letters differ (P < 0.05). n = 6.
h:H ratio = ([C18:1] + [C18:2] + [C18:3] +[C20:3] + [C20:4])/([C14:0 + [C16:0]), where the brackets indicate the concentrations.
AI = (4 × [C14:0] + [C16:0])/(n-6 PUFA + n-3 PUFA + MUFA), where the brackets indicate the concentrations.
TI = ([C14:0] + [C16:0] + [C18:0])/(0.5 × MUFA + 0.5 × n-6 PUFA + 3 × n-3 PUFA + n-3 PUFA/n-6 PUFA), where the brackets indicate the concentrations.
